Voto is the latest Chinese smartphone brand to enter India. The company is expected to launch three affordable smartphones today. Entering a highly competitive and budget conscious market, Voto aims to sell a million units and generate a revenue worth of Rs 700 crore by the end of the fiscal year.
According to ET, this is the first time Voto has considered to expand its presence outside China. After India, the company eyes other markets such as Nepal, Bangladesh, and Sri Lanka. To state the obvious, the company seems to be already aware of its biggest competitor Xiaomi in the affordable smartphone bracket. Xiaomi currently dominates the Indian market, thanks to its aggressive pricing strategies. Voto is aiming to enter with a similar price portfolio as Xiaomi.
 
Alongside Voto, few other Chinese smartphone companies have debuted in India this year with iVoomi and Infinix to join much recently. China-based Techno Mobile has been around for some time, and Comio is another smartphone brand based out of China that will debut later this month.
According to Counterpoint Research, the likes of Xiaomi, VivoOppo, andGionee are the fastest growing brands, which is a result of the aggressive push into the offline space. Over the years, these China-based manufacturers have also setup their own manufacturing units to make smartphones locally in India, subsequently bringing down their market price. As of now, Voto will make its smartphones available in the offline market and has reportedly appointed 322 distributors across the country. India-based Rashi Peripherals and Redington will import Voto smartphone from mainland China. The company has also signed RV solutions to setup a total of 612 services centers across India, which offer after sales services for Voto products.
